Official social media channels for games often tend to play it safe when it comes to posts, commenting on things like pre-orders and all the usual stuff you'd expect, but now and then there are posts that surprise us, as is the case with a deleted tweet from the official Twitter of Detroit: Become Human, which you can see below.

The tweet reads: "When you wake up and #DetroitBecomeHuman is still a PS4 owner and you're still an @Xbox owner. #ThursdayThoughts", with an accompanying gif from the game with the text "Face Dilemmas".

Shots fired indeed, but it seems as if those who run the Twitter account quickly threw a wobbly, going back on the tweet and deleting it shortly after. This didn't stop people from seeing it, however, and produced reactions labelling the joke immature and childish, rather than witty banter.
